Okpara Cautions Super Eagles Ahead of Tough World Cup Playoffs

Former Nigerian international Godwin Okpara has warned that the Super Eagles face a difficult path in the upcoming World Cup playoffs, urging the team to stay focused and prepared for any opponent.

Okpara said while Nigeria’s qualification for the playoffs is commendable, the real challenge begins now. “The playoffs are never easy. Every team that gets here deserves to be respected,” he said.

He expressed particular concern about the possibility of facing Cameroon, describing a Nigeria–Cameroon tie as “always something else” due to the fierce rivalry between the two nations.

“It’s not just football when Nigeria meets Cameroon — it’s pride, history, and emotion. But I believe we have what it takes to qualify if we stay disciplined,” he added.

Okpara stressed the importance of consistency and concentration, noting that qualification for the 2026 FIFA World Cup must remain a national priority. “The World Cup is one tournament Nigeria cannot afford to miss. The team needs to carry this momentum into the playoffs and make sure they finish the job,” he concluded.
